  4. It is better to do SMP first, and HT after it. I have SMP done about 2 years ago and am looking to do FUE on top of it. If you do not get your SMP from a top clinic it will damage the transplant hair, its not even worth to take that route. This is just my 2 cent input, you should consult with a SMP/HT doctor before you proceed with it.
